LXR*TEST 6.1 Upgrade Price List (CDN)
(Requires Windows 95/98/NT/2000)
The new v6 release represents the most dramatic change in
the LXR*TEST product line, which began in 1986. Everything about v6 is new
from the foundation up, resulting in a comprehensive, state-of-the-art testing
system. Through many “behind-the-scenes” changes, we have greatly enhanced
LXR*TEST’s functionality, including a new database system that allows for
high performance, scalable network use.
Here are a few of the changes you will experience in
v6:
 |
All
new, Online Testing Option, featuring both LAN and Web based testing delivery,
with re-entrant tests and multiple tests linking capability.
|
 |
Enhanced
mark reader capabilities to include automatic handshaking and support of
reject bins on select readers.
|
 |
Comprehensive,
new grading tables that support mastery, non-mastery and partial mastery
thresholds; tests can be scored against multiple grading tables.
|
 |
Dozens
of new scores reports, including automatic group comparisons and section
totaling features.
|
 |
Enhanced
graphic and multimedia support including BMP , GIF , JPEG , TIF, MOV , AVI , WAV and more.
|
 |
Enhanced
text-editing capabilities, including inline objects that wrap
like text, colorized text, automatic text reformatting and easier-to-use
margin controls.
|
 |
Support
for ActiveX/OLE objects (directly
imbedding or linking documents from other word processors, spreadsheets,
etc.)
|
 |
Automatic,
multi-form test construction from user specifications and expanded item
classification schemes.
|
 |
Customizable
feedback for every single question choice, the question as a whole—or for all
questions in an objective.
|
 |
Extensive,
new statistics stored per question, including per test statistics and average
time spent per item.
|
 |
Multi-test
scores database that can automatically process student response records from
different tests.
|
 |
Enhanced
linking (including "do not use with item" feature, multi-response scoring, 26
multiple “choices”, fractional point values, scientific notation, new built-in
medical dictionary, import /export templates (export in
Rich Text and HTML formats for use with other applications), HTML-based online
help and much, much more. |
